Appearance & Behaviour

The Saola is a curious looking #ungulate often described as being antelope-like in appearance, yet they are more closely related to wild cattle. They have a sleek, chocolate-brown coat, with striking white markings on the face and long, gently curved horns that can grow up to 50 centimetres for both sexes. These parallel horns have earned them the nickname the ‘Asian Unicorn.’

Highly secretive and shy, Saolas are rarely seen even by local indigenous people, and much of what we know comes from a handful of camera-trap images and village interviews. Saolas are solitary ungulates or found in small groups and may use scent glands to mark their territories. Saolas appear to favour lower altitudes during the dry season and may migrate with seasonal changes in water and vegetation.

Threats

Widespread snaring and indiscriminate hunting

The primary threat to Saola survival is indiscriminate snaring across their forest habitat. These wire snares are set to catch a variety of animals like wild pigs, civets and muntjacs, but Saolas are frequently caught as bycatch. Because Saolas are not specifically targeted, their deaths often go unnoticed or unreported. The sheer density of snares—sometimes thousands per square kilometre—means that even extremely rare species like the Saola are at constant risk of entrapment.

Bushmeat and traditional medicine trade

Despite not being valued specifically for their meat or body parts, Saolas are still victims of Southeast Asia’s booming wildlife trade. They are often killed and consumed locally or caught up in snares set for animals more widely traded or consumed for bushmeat and medicinal purposes. The expansion of disposable income and demand for wild meat and medicinal wildlife products in Vietnam and China is driving this crisis. Villagers report a sharp drop in sightings, indicating Saolas are being wiped out as collateral damage in this unregulated trade.

Road construction and increased human access

The rapid expansion of roads such as the Ho Chi Minh Road and the East-West Economic Corridor has fragmented Saola habitat and created unprecedented access for poachers. These roads allow motorbikes and trucks to transport wildlife quickly to urban markets, making illegal hunting more efficient. The increased accessibility also brings in thousands of forest product collectors who opportunistically snare wildlife. Road development directly and indirectly fuels the extinction of Saolas by opening up remote refuges once safe from exploitation.

Deforestation for monocultures like palm oil

Although hunting is the most immediate threat, habitat loss is an intensifying danger due to shifting agriculture, logging, mining and hydropower development. The Annamite forests are being carved up into ever smaller fragments, making it harder for Saola populations to remain connected. Forest blocks under 100 km² are likely uninhabitable for Saolas, who depend on large tracts of wet evergreen forest with low human disturbance. As development pressures mount, remaining habitat is also degraded by noise, pollution and human presence.

Ineffective protected area management

While Saolas occur in several designated protected areas, most of these offer little real protection from hunting. Enforcement is weak or absent, and many parks are under pressure from the same road construction and development projects that threaten unprotected forests. In some cases, protected areas themselves have become conduits for illegal activities like poaching and logging. Without strong enforcement and dedicated anti-snare patrols, protected status does little to ensure Saola survival.

Population isolation and low genetic diversity

Saola populations are now so small and fragmented that individuals may be isolated from one another for breeding. The species’ naturally low densities and secretive behaviour are further compounded by habitat fragmentation and snaring. This isolation increases the risk of inbreeding and local extinctions. If individuals can no longer find mates or suitable territory, the population could collapse without ever being noticed.

Climate and ecological constraints

Saolas are highly specialised to wet evergreen forests, which are rare and shrinking. Their apparent absence from degraded or secondary forests suggests they may be intolerant of even moderate ecological change. Unlike more adaptable species such as pigs or muntjacs, Saolas do not seem able to survive in altered landscapes. As climate patterns shift and dry seasons become more severe, even their last refuges may become inhospitable.

Rising wealth fuelling wildlife demand

Contrary to assumptions that poverty drives biodiversity loss, it is rising wealth and urban demand that most endanger Saolas. Affluent consumers in Vietnam and China are fuelling the demand for exotic meats and traditional medicine, spurring illegal hunting. The status-driven consumption of wildlife products—rather than subsistence need—is a primary force behind the escalating poaching crisis. Until demand is curbed at the source, rare species like the Saola will continue to vanish.

Geographic Range

The Saola is found exclusively in the Annamite Mountains along the border of Laos and Vietnam. In Vietnam, they are recorded from Nghe An to Quang Nam provinces. In Laos, they occur in Xieng Khouang, Bolikhamxay, Khammouan, Savannakhet and Xekong provinces.

Their historical range has shrunk drastically, and they are now believed to be confined to fewer than 10 forest blocks, with an estimated area of occupancy likely under 1,000 km². They are absent from small forest fragments and likely restricted to remote, difficult-to-access areas with lower hunting pressure.

Diet

The Saola is a #herbivore and a browser, feeding mainly on tender leaves, shoots, and possibly fruit. Their diet likely consists of foliage from forest understorey plants, but detailed studies are lacking due to the species’ extreme rarity and secretive nature.

Mating and Reproduction

Very little is known about Saola reproduction. Local reports suggest they give birth to a single calf, and births may occur in the summer. Their generation time is thought to be longer than that of sympatric species like muntjacs or pigs, with lower reproductive output. No captive births have ever occurred.

FAQs

How many Saolas are left in the wild?

Estimates suggest there are fewer than 100 individuals remaining in the wild, with a likely number of under 250 mature individuals (IUCN SSC, 2020). No confirmed sightings have occurred since 2013, and the vast majority of reports come from indirect sources such as camera traps or local accounts.

Do Saolas make good pets?

Absolutely not. Saolas are wild, elusive, and cannot survive in captivity. Every individual removed from the wild brings them closer to extinction. Keeping or capturing Saolas is illegal and a direct threat to their survival.

Why are Saolas so rare?

Saolas are not specifically targeted, but they are frequent victims of indiscriminate snaring, which is widespread in their range. The pressure from hunting is compounded by habitat fragmentation, road construction, and increased human encroachment, leaving them with few undisturbed refuges.

What is being done to protect Saolas?

Efforts include the Saola Working Group’s use of camera traps, dung analysis and local knowledge to pinpoint remaining populations. Conservationists are advocating for snare-removal programmes and more effective protected area management, but without a captive breeding programme or large-scale investment, Saolas remain perilously close to extinction (Wilkinson & Duc, 2016).

What type of forest do Saolas live in?

They are found in wet evergreen forests with minimal dry season, primarily on the Vietnamese slopes of the Annamite Mountains. These habitats are cooler, cloud-covered and have high year-round rainfall, creating a niche Saolas are uniquely adapted to. Unfortunately, such habitats are increasingly fragmented and degraded.

Appearance & Behaviour

The goliath frog gets their name from the fact that they are the largest extant frog in the world weighing between 600 grams to 3.2 kilos. Male and females appear almost the same with sexual dimorphism minimal. Despite their abnormally large size, their eggs and tadpoles are a similar size as other frogs. The skin on the back and upper side of their body is a rusty emerald green colour with limbs and underside a yellowish orange hue. They have excellent hearing but don’t possess a vocal sack, meaning that they don’t have a mating call – as do many other frog species.

Geographic range

These frogs are typically found near fast flowing rivers with sandy bottoms in Cameroon and Equatorial Guinea. They may have now gone extinct in Gabon. They prefer clear and oxygenated water from clean rivers and streams in densely forested and humid parts of the rainforest. They typically stay in rivers during the heat of the day and will emerge onto land during the night time.

Goliath frogs don’t survive well in heavily degraded and deforested areas and prefer undisturbed forest, streams and fast-flowing rivers far away from villages.

Diet

Goliath tadpoles feed on a single aquatic plant Dicraeia warmingii which is found only in areas of clean oxygenated water close to waterfalls and fast-flowing rapids. This explains their range and serious vulnerability to extinction.

Adult goliath frogs are less fussy and will feed on multiple food sources including: baby turtles, young snakes, small mammals, bats, crustaceans, mollusks, fish, dragonflies, locusts, insects, spiders and worms.

Mating & reproduction

Unlike most other frogs, goliath frogs don’t have a vocal sac and therefore don’t call to their mates.

Goliath frogs create nesting sites for offspring – this is a form of parental care. Adult males will take their cue from the environment in order to build a nest that is going to be safest for their offspring. They have three kinds of nests.

Each nest type presents advantages and disadvantages depending on whether it is the dry or the rainy season and the presence or absence of predators of the eggs at different sites.

  • rock pools cleared of leaf litter.
  • Washouts at riverbanks.
  • Depressions dug into the gravel of riverbanks.
  • The third kind of nest is arduous to create and is typically one metre in diameter. The building of this kind of nest requires brute strength for moving large rocks. It is thought that this is why goliath frogs are so large and muscular. Other extra large frog species such as gladiator frogs, bornean giant river frogs also perform this task.

    The construction of nest is used by males as a way of demonstrating their prowess and reproductive fitness as mates to females. Male frogs provide most of the parental investment in the eggs and nest building, whereas females will deposit the eggs after fertilisation and then depart afterwards. Larval development of eggs to tadpoles to frogs takes approximately 85-95 days.

    Appearance & Behaviour

    A dazzling and vivid spectacle in the treetops

    The Magnificent Bird-of-Paradise leads an intriguing life, predominantly solitary and active during the day. These birds skillfully navigate the forest canopy, on a constant quest for food. Their diet is a vibrant mix of ripe fruits, enhanced by an occasional feast of insects, arthropods, and other tiny creatures hidden in bark and lichens. Adding a dash of excitement to their routine, outside of breeding season, they often join eclectic foraging flocks. This avian gathering isn’t just limited to their own kind but extends to include a kaleidoscope of species, such as the dazzling sunbirds and other fruit-loving birds, creating a vivid spectacle in the treetops.

    Male Characteristics

    Males of the species Magnificent Bird-of-Paradise, with their average body length of 19 cm extending to 26 cm including tail, and weighing around 190 grams, are known for their vivid plumage. Their upper-parts display a rich blend of dark carmine, black, and white iridescence, while their lower backs and rumps are dark brownish-olive with a white sheen. Their tails features unique green-blue iridescent sickle-shaped rectrices. Their underside is dominated by a glossy dark green breast shield with turquoise to cobalt-blue tips. Their heads are adorned with olive-brown and reddish-brown feathers. Their striking appearance is completed with a pale grey-blue bill, dark brown eyes, and blue legs and feet.

    Female Characteristics

    Contrasting to the male, the female Magnificent Bird-of-Paradise, also 19 cm long but lighter at 128 grams, exhibits a more subdued colour palette. Her plumage is primarily olive-brown to reddish-brown on the upperparts and whitish buff with dark brown barring on the underparts. The female’s head is marked by a thin line of pale blue skin behind the eye, and her olive-brown chin blends into a whitish, flecked throat. Unlike the male, her tail is longer but lacks the distinctive sickle-shaped rectrices. The bill is duller and paler than the male’s, complementing her overall muted appearance.

    Habitat

    The Magnificent Bird-of-Paradise primarily resides in the forested mountain regions of New Guinea, often found in the upper canopy of rainforests. Interestingly, they are also known to venture into abandoned gardens in villages and smaller cities. Typically, these birds inhabit areas up to 1,780 metres in elevation, but they are most frequently observed at altitudes around 1,400 metres.

    Diet

    These birds like others in the Paradisaeidae family primarily feed on fruits. However, they also consume insects such as beetles and crickets.

    Mating calls

    The Magnificent Bird-of-Paradise communicates through a variety of calls, each serving a unique purpose. Males perform advertising songs that include a strident “ca cru cru cru,” a loud and clear “car” or “cre,” and a hoarse “caaat ca ca ca.” During courtship, they emit plaintive “churrs,” a single metallic “kyong,” and a sharp “kyerng,” along with a scolding series of “ksss-kss-ks-ks-ks-kss” sounds. Additionally, when disturbed, they produce low clucking notes. The courtship displays are further enriched with various calls, such as low, rhythmic, hard clicking or buzzing sounds. Notably, adult males can also create audible rattling or clacking sounds during flight.

    Courtship dancing and display

    The male Magnificent Bird-of-Paradise engages in a unique and elaborate courtship display. Perched on a sapling, he meticulously maintains his court, ensuring it remains clear of debris. When a female arrives, he performs an intricate dance, leaning backwards to a near-perpendicular position against the sapling, raising his yellow mantle cape, and showcasing his iridescent breast shield and sickle-shaped tail. This display, though seemingly comical, attracts the attention of multiple females. However, competition is fierce; if a male is close to mating, other females may intervene, disrupting the process and delaying further displays. Males prepare and fiercely defend their courts, removing leaves and debris for better visibility and to enhance their displays. These courts, often on steep slopes beneath canopy gaps, become the stage for their intricate dance involving four phases: the Back Display, Breast Display, Cape Display, and Dancing Display, each highlighting different aspects of the male’s plumage.

    Breeding and parenting behaviours

    In contrast to the males’ flamboyant displays, female Magnificent Birds-of-Paradise take on all parental responsibilities. They build nests in the canopy, usually in Pandanus crowns or dense foliage, using mosses, leaves, and sometimes mammal fur. The breeding season peaks between July and February, but displays may occur year-round. Females lay one or two creamy-white eggs, incubating them for about 18-19 days. Chicks fledge around 30 days after hatching, with young males sometimes lingering longer. Females reach sexual maturity at about one year, while males, requiring full adult plumage, mature between three and six years. Despite threats like habitat loss and hunting for their tail feathers, the Magnificent Bird-of-Paradise is currently classified as Least Concern, though its population is suspected to be declining.

    Appearance and Behaviour

    The Crested Capuchin’s most striking feature blazes against the Atlantic forest canopy —a conical crest of brilliant scarlet adorned with a black spot. Their crests may extend around their faces, creating elegant black beards. Their robust bodies measure 33-57 centimetres with tails reaching 40-47 centimetres. Males weigh up to 3.8 kilograms.

    These remarkable and gregarious primates reveal intelligence through sophisticated tool use. They employ eleven distinct actions including hammering, probing, and sponging. The social structure of Crested Capuchins features linear hierarchies spanning both sexes, with dominant males commanding respect from highest-ranking females.

    Crested Capuchin Sapajus robustus

    Diet

    Crested capuchins are master foragers. As frugivore-insectivores, they feast on fruits from 56 native species, protein-rich arthropods, tender shoots and leaves, and occasionally small mammals. Their nimble little hands extract seeds from tough-shelled fruits with craftsperson precision. Crested capuchins maintain preferences for wild forest fruits even when exotic options become available, allowing them to maintain home ranges of approximately 120 hectares.

    Reproduction and Mating

    Groups of capuchins ranging from 12 to 27 individuals create dynamic communities. Males typically disperse from natal groups seeking new territories. Females remain within birth communities, creating matrilineal bonds spanning generations. Dominant males secure priority access to females during breeding seasons. Mothers teach essential foraging skills and social behaviours determining offspring survival prospects.

    Geographic Range

    Once ranging broadly between the Doce and Jequitinhonha rivers across Espírito Santo, Minas Gerais, and Bahia, crested capuchins now survive primarily in forest fragments. Climate projections predict significant habitat deterioration by 2070. Their extent of occurrence spans greater than 119,000 square kilometres, yet actual occupancy remains unknown as habitat fragments into smaller islands.

    FAQs

    What is the current population of crested capuchins?

    The total remaining population of Crested Capuchins is estimated at 14,400 individual monkeys based on census data in protected areas. Population densities range from 2.47 sightings per 10 kilometres in protected areas to 0.22 groups per 10 square kilometres in degraded habitats. Groups of capuchins typically consist of 12-15 individuals, though larger assemblages of up to 27 individuals show remarkable fluidity. The species faces ongoing population decline of at least 50% over three generations due to continuing habitat loss.

    How long do crested capuchins live?

    Related capuchin species typically live 15-25 years in the wild and potentially longer in captivity. Their longevity depends heavily on habitat quality, food availability, and human disturbance levels. Dominant individuals may enjoy better access to resources and greater longevity. However, ongoing deforestation and declining food availability may be reducing average lifespans of Crested Capuchins as individuals face increased stress and greater exposure to human-related mortality factors.

    What are the main conservation challenges facing crested capuchins?

    The primary challenge is relentless destruction of their Atlantic Forest habitat, with less than 12% of original forest remaining in small, isolated fragments. Palm oil plantations, soy cultivation for livestock feed, and cattle ranching continue converting forest into monocultures. Climate change compounds pressures by altering rainfall patterns, potentially making suitable habitat uninhabitable by 2070. Hunting for bushmeat and illegal pet trade further reduce numbers while disrupting social structures. Their restricted range makes them particularly vulnerable to local extinctions.

    What are some interesting and unusual facts about crested capuchins?

    Crested capuchins display remarkable intelligence through sophisticated tool use, employing eleven distinct actions including hammering, probing, and sponging. They modify tools for specific tasks and learn from watching companions. Their most distinctive feature is the brilliant scarlet conical crest adorned with a black spot. They show remarkable dietary flexibility, maintaining preferences for wild forest fruits even when exotic cultivated options become available. Their social groups can reach up to 27 individuals with remarkable fluidity, sometimes forming temporary subgroups.

    Appearance and Behaviour

    Black bearded sakis are medium-sized primates, their bodies draped in thick, dark fur and their faces framed by a distinctive, flowing beard. Adults typically measure around 50 centimetres in length, with a tail nearly as long as their body, and weigh between 2.5 and 3.5 kilograms. Their robust build and strong limbs allow them to move with surprising agility through the upper canopy, where they spend most of their lives. The black bearded saki’s most remarkable feature is their powerful jaw and specialised teeth, which enable them to crack open the hard shells of unripe fruits to reach the nutritious seeds inside. This adaptation makes them one of the most efficient seed predators and seed dispersers in the Amazon, and their foraging habits play a vital role in shaping the forest ecosystem.

    Black bearded sakis live in groups of up to 40 individuals, though smaller groups are more common. They are highly social, with strong bonds between group members, and communicate through a variety of vocalisations, including chirps, whistles, and alarm calls. Their days are spent foraging, resting, and moving through the canopy, rarely descending to the forest floor. The black bearded saki’s presence is often marked by the sound of falling fruit and the rustle of leaves as they leap from branch to branch.

    Threats

    The greatest risks for the future survival of the Black Bearded Saki, also known as the Black Cuxiú are the loss and fragmentation of their habitat and hunting pressure.

    IUCN Red list

    Palm oil, meat, and soy deforestation

    The black bearded saki is classified as Endangered on the Red List, with the loss and fragmentation of their forest habitat the primary threat to their survival. In the north-eastern Amazon, large-scale infrastructure projects—such as highways and the Tucurúi Dam—have destroyed vast tracts of forest, while smaller-scale logging and agriculture continue to fragment the remaining habitat. The forest, once a living, breathing entity, is being replaced by roads, fields, and settlements, leaving only isolated patches where the black bearded saki can survive. This fragmentation isolates populations, reduces genetic diversity, and increases the risk of disease and local extinction. The black bearded saki’s ability to adapt to habitat loss is limited, and their long-term survival depends on the protection and restoration of connected forest landscapes.

    Hunting and poaching

    Hunting for bushmeat is a persistent threat to the black bearded saki, with individuals targeted for their meat and, in some cases, their tails, which are used as dusters. The influx of people into previously uninhabited areas of the Amazon has increased hunting pressure, and the loss of habitat makes sakis more vulnerable to capture. Hunting disrupts social groups, reduces population numbers, and threatens the genetic health of remaining populations. The black bearded saki is already locally extinct in much of its original range, and continued hunting could push them closer to extinction.

    Habitat fragmentation and climate change

    The fragmentation of the Amazon’s forests has profound effects on the black bearded saki. Small, isolated forest patches limit the availability of food and mates, and groups living in these fragments often show reduced movement and vocalisation, as well as increased resting. Population densities in small fragments can increase, leading to higher rates of disease and parasite transmission. Climate change adds further pressure, altering rainfall patterns and the availability of key food sources. The black bearded saki’s world is becoming hotter, drier, and less predictable, with the forests they depend on shrinking year by year.

    Diet

    Black bearded sakis are among the most specialised seed dispersers in the Amazon, with seeds making up the majority of their diet. They spend at least 75% of their feeding time consuming seeds from more than 50 different fruit species, using their powerful jaws and specialised teeth to crack open hard-shelled fruits that few other animals can access. Their diet also includes ripe fruit, flowers, leaf stalks, and arthropods such as caterpillars, termites, and gall wasps. The black bearded saki’s foraging habits are closely tied to the seasonal availability of fruit, with peak feeding activity during the rainy season when many trees are fruiting. Their role as seed predators helps shape the composition of the forest, and their ability to exploit hard-shelled fruits gives them a unique niche in the ecosystem.

    Reproduction and Mating

    Little is known about the reproductive habits of black bearded sakis in the wild, but observations in captivity and from related species suggest that births occur at the beginning of the rainy season, typically in December or January. Gestation is estimated to last four to five months, and females give birth to a single infant. The mother is the primary caregiver, nursing and carrying her young until the infant is weaned at around three months of age. After weaning, infants remain close to their mothers for protection, and strong social bonds within the group help ensure the survival of young sakis. The reproductive success of black bearded sakis is closely tied to the availability of food and the stability of their forest home.

    Geographic Range

    The black bearded saki is endemic to the far eastern Amazon in Brazil, with a range restricted to a relatively small region from the Tocantins River in Pará east to around the Grajaú River in Maranhão. They inhabit primary terra firme forests and, occasionally, regenerating forests, rarely descending to the forest floor. The natural home range of a black bearded saki group can vary from 200 to 250 hectares, but habitat loss and fragmentation have reduced the size and connectivity of these ranges. The black bearded saki is already locally extinct in much of its original range, and the remaining populations are increasingly isolated and vulnerable.

    Appearance & Behaviour

    The African palm civet is a small, cat-like omnivore, their slender body and long, ringed tail perfectly adapted for life in the treetops. Their fur ranges from grey to dark brown, with distinctive dark spots decorating their back. Males are slightly larger than females, typically weighing between 1 and 3 kilograms and measuring 30 to 70 centimetres in length. Two scent glands beneath their abdomen allow them to mark territory and communicate with potential mates. African palm civets are nocturnal, spending most of their lives high in the canopy, where they forage, rest, and raise their young. They are nocturnal and spend the majority of their lives in the tree canopies of rainforests eating from fruit-bearing trees like banana, papaya, fig and corkwood.

    Habitat

    The African palm civet’s range spans much of sub-Saharan Africa, from Senegal and Gambia in the west, through Guinea, Liberia, Sierra Leone, Côte d’Ivoire, Ghana, Togo, Benin, Nigeria, Cameroon, Equatorial Guinea, Gabon, Republic of the Congo, Central African Republic, Angola, Zambia, Uganda, South Sudan, Kenya, Rwanda, Burundi, Tanzania, Malawi, Mozambique, and Zimbabwe. They inhabit deciduous forests, lowland rainforests, gallery forests, riverine peatlands, and swamplands. Once widespread, their habitat is now fragmented by deforestation, agriculture, and mining, leaving only scattered pockets of forest where the African palm civet can still be found.

    Diet

    African palm civets are omnivorous, their diet shifting with the rhythm of the seasons. Fruits such as persimmon, African corkwood, Uapaca, fig, papaya, and banana form the core of their diet. When fruit is scarce, they hunt rodents, lizards, birds, frogs, insects, and even raid farms for small livestock. Their foraging is a quiet, methodical search through the canopy, and they are vital seed dispersers, helping to regenerate the forests they call home.

    Mating and breeding

    African palm civets are mostly solitary, coming together only to mate. Males range over territories that overlap with those of several females. Breeding occurs year-round, with peaks during the rainy seasons, especially from September to January. After a gestation of about 64 days, females give birth in tree hollows to litters of up to four cubs. The young are weaned after about two months, remaining with their mothers as they learn to forage and navigate the treetops. Sexual maturity is reached at around three years, and the generation length is estimated at seven years. The bond between mother and cub is strong, forged in the safety of the canopy and tested by the dangers of the shrinking forest.

    FAQs

    Where do African palm civets sleep?

    African palm civets are highly arboreal and seek shelter high in the treetops, where they find safety from predators and the elements. They commonly rest or sleep during the day in the forks of large trees, among lianas, or in tangled vines, blending into the foliage with their spotted coats. Occasionally, as forests shrink and human settlements expand, African palm civets adapt by sleeping in less typical places such as gutters, thick undergrowth at farm and village margins, woodpiles, old dead trees, piles of dead leaves, and even in thatched roofs or overgrown shrubbery in rubbish dumps. Their choice of sleeping site is always guided by the need for concealment and protection, reflecting their nocturnal and secretive nature.

    Can African palm civets climb trees?

    African palm civets are exceptional climbers, spending most of their lives in the forest canopy. Their bodies are built for agility among the branches: they have powerful limbs, long tails for balance, and sharp, retractile claws that allow them to grip bark and vines securely. African palm civets move swiftly and silently through the treetops, foraging, resting, and raising their young high above the ground, rarely descending except to cross open areas in search of food or new shelter. Their arboreal lifestyle is so pronounced that they are sometimes described as “tree cats,” and their climbing abilities are vital for evading predators and accessing fruit-laden branches.

    Are palm civets carnivorous?

    African palm civets are omnivores, with a diet that is more varied than simply carnivorous. While they do eat small mammals, birds, eggs, insects, and occasionally carrion or even raid farms for small livestock, fruit forms the largest part of their diet. They consume a wide range of fruits, including those from umbrella trees, sugar plums, corkwood, wild figs, and even the fleshy pulp from oil palms. African palm civets are opportunistic feeders, adapting their diet to what is available seasonally and in their environment, but they are not strictly carnivorous and play a significant role as seed dispersers in their forest habitats.

    How big are African palm civets?

    African palm civets are small to medium-sized mammals, with males generally larger than females. Adult males typically measure between 39.8 and 62.5 centimetres in body length, with tails adding another 43 to 76.2 centimetres, and can weigh from 1.3 to 3 kilograms. Females are slightly smaller, with body lengths of 37 to 61 centimetres and tails of 34 to 70 centimetres, weighing between 1.2 and 2.7 kilograms. Their long, muscular tails and compact bodies make them agile climbers, and their size allows them to navigate the dense forest canopy with ease.
